When navigating remote and unfamiliar waters, relying on a single chart source isn’t enough. Cross-referencing satellite images from multiple providers helps you identify hidden reefs, shallow waters and submerged rocks, detect chart discrepancies and plan safer, more confident passages.

OpenCPN (Open Chart Plotter Navigator) is a trusted, open-source navigation platform built by sailors, for sailors. It supports raster and vector charts, real-time GPS positioning, route planning, weather overlays, AIS tracking, radar integration and expandable features through plugins.
